It’s official, by the end of the month I’ll be living in Florida.

Time to move back to where I originated and I just landed a pretty sweet gig down there today.

I’ll be the new US location Production Manager for Legoland. They are owned by a group called Merlin Entertainment based out of the UK and they are the second largest Theme Parks company in the world. Second only to Disney.

I’ll be running the production facility where they build the models for Legoland and other commissioned projects. I have a design and engineering team, a build team and Metal Fabrication team with a full machine shop. And taking each project from concept to Installation.

There’s also a great deal of growth opportunities in the Company and potential International travel.
